article
README
🚀 MCP 注册服务器
这是一个模型上下文协议(MCP)服务器,它提供了查询官方 MCP 注册表 的工具。该服务器让 AI 助手和应用程序能够以编程方式发现、搜索和检索已发布的 MCP 服务器的相关信息。
🚀 快速开始
其他客户端
示例配置(请仔细核对你的 MCP 客户端文档,以获取准确的语法和文件位置):
{
"mcp-registry-mcp-server": {
"type": "stdio",
"command": "npx",
"args": ["-y", "mcp-registry-mcp-server"]
}
}
✨ 主要特性
- 🔍 服务器列表:支持分页浏览所有已注册的 MCP 服务器。
- 🔎 搜索功能:可按名称搜索服务器,并提供过滤选项。
- 📦 版本管理:查看特定服务器的所有版本。
- 📝 详细信息:获取服务器的全面详细信息。
- 💚 健康检查:监控注册表的可用性。
📚 详细文档
配置完成后,你可以向你的 AI 助手提出自然语言问题,例如:
- "最近发布了哪些新的 MCP 服务器?"
- "搜索与文件系统相关的 MCP 服务器"
- "显示 github - mcp - server 的最新版本"
- "获取 Chrome DevTools MCP 服务器的详细信息"
- "MCP 注册表是否正常运行?"
AI 将自动使用相应的注册表工具来回答你的问题。
🛠️ 可用工具
list_servers
可浏览所有已注册的 MCP 服务器,支持可选的搜索和分页功能。
示例提问:
- "列出所有 MCP 服务器"
- "搜索与 GitHub 相关的服务器"
- "显示最近更新的服务器"
list_server_versions
查看特定 MCP 服务器的所有可用版本。
示例提问:
- "文件系统服务器有哪些可用版本?"
- "显示 io.modelcontextprotocol/filesystem 的版本历史"
get_server
获取特定 MCP 服务器版本的详细信息。
示例提问:
- "告诉我最新的文件系统服务器的情况"
- "获取 io.modelcontextprotocol/filesystem 1.0.0 版本的详细信息"
health_check
检查 MCP 注册表是否正常运行。
示例提问:
- "MCP 注册表是否正常工作?"
- "检查注册表的健康状态"
🔧 技术细节
- Node.js:版本 18.0.0 或更高。
- MCP 客户端:任何支持 MCP 的应用程序,例如:
🤝 贡献代码
欢迎贡献代码!详情请参阅 CONTRIBUTING.md。
📖 文档资料
📄 许可证
本项目采用 MIT 许可证,详情请参阅 LICENSE。
🔗 资源链接
- npm 包:https://www.npmjs.com/package/mcp-registry-mcp-server
- GitHub 仓库:https://github.com/wei/mcp-registry-mcp-server
- MCP 注册表 API:https://registry.modelcontextprotocol.io/docs
- MCP 文档:https://modelcontextprotocol.io
- 问题反馈:https://github.com/wei/mcp-registry-mcp-server/issues
由 @wei 用心打造
微信扫一扫